Alimony, additionally called spousal support, is economic help given to a spouse so that they can maintain their requirement of living they were accustomed to prior to the divorce. A household legislation attorney can figure out if an individual is eligible for spousal support, the neighborhood regulations, and ensure the rights of all parties are safeguarded. Attorneys assess the most effective passions of the child, thinking about factors such as the youngster's age, parents' living circumstances, and any kind of background of residential physical violence. State-specific guidelines usually determine child assistance calculations, taking into account both parents' earnings and the kid's demands. Consultations might additionally cover alterations to existing wardship or assistance orders when circumstances alter.
